The Junior Accountant works cooperatively with the Accounting Manager in conjunction with Senior Management and Managers to effectively and efficiently manage the financial resources of Blanche River Health.
Core responsibilities include: i) financial review and analysis of various programs and projects to ensure accuracy and financial objectives are being attained; ii) assist with financial functions related to third party stakeholders; iii) preparation of routine and ad hoc reports; iii) supporting core accounting functions (AP, AR, MM, PP) as required to ensure proper reporting and linkage among shared processes.
Qualifications: Education: Certifications and Registrations College or University graduate with a degree / diploma in commerce or business administration with a financial / accounting focus, or related discipline is preferred.
Equivalent combination of experience and education will be considered.
Skill, Ability & Experience: Ability to effectively prioritize various demands while assessing and resolving issues through the use of good judgment; Excellent time and workload management practices to ensure adherence to deadlines; Ability to work independently and in a team based environment; Excellent interpersonal skills which support effective working relationships with managers and other employees; Minimum of intermediate skill level in the use of computer technology and applications, including Microsoft Office (Outlook, Word, Excel) and Meditech modules which generate financial and statistical reports; Excellent written and oral fluency in English is required.
Written and oral fluency in both English and French would be considered an asset.
